Living in Greenpoint as a family by knawhatimean in nycparents

[–]sunnieblu 1 point2 points  (0 children)

We moved to Greenpoint from Williamsburg because we felt like it is a much more family oriented neighborhood! There are a ton of restaurant options that are kid-friendly. We have a 1.5 year old and there are a lot of classes that are offered and more daycares opening up in the neighborhood. The elementary schools are also pretty good here. I would say if you live closer to the Mccarren park side it’s better since the other end of GP is where the superfund sites are. We walk and bike a lot too, my husband works in midtown and takes him 30 min.

New apartment by ButterflyDestiny in nycparents

[–]sunnieblu 2 points3 points  (0 children)

2nd bedroom was a game changer for us. We lived in a 1 bedroom with our baby until she was 14 months. And although she slept like an angel for the first 12 months of her life, the last two months were brutal. I don’t know if it was sleep regression or she was just much more aware that our bed was literally right next to hers (we even put up a divider in between so she couldn’t see us). But because she knew we were in the same room, she’d wake up 1-3 times in the middle of the night and would scream until we eventually became delirious and would just bring her into bed with us.

Once we moved into a 2 bedroom, I was nervous about her transitioning into her own bedroom at first. But literally from day 1, she slept through the night. She was happy, and we were much much happier.

Spring OBgyn question by yelrihsud in nycparents

[–]sunnieblu 0 points1 point  (0 children)

I did end up sticking out with them. I started doing rotations to meet all the delivering doctors and they were all fine. Except for 1, who was pretty rough during my check up and terrible bedside manners. But I laughed with my partner and said well it’s like 1/6 doctors so what are the chances?

Ummm this doctor ended up working 3/4 days I was at NYU. I hate to say it but I did not have a great birth experience. She was extremely rough and at times condescending. It felt like I was being rushed a lot and not being heard of my wants or wishes. At the end I ended up with an emergency c section. My baby came out very healthy and she’s my world now so we are all fine. But the birth itself was traumatizing.

NYU was amazing. My baby was just stubborn as hell and didn’t want to come out. I’m not trying to say that you or your friend will have the same experience. But if you have other choices, I recommend going to different OB GYNs, including Spring and see if you can speak to different doctors. Goodluck!!!
